Ernst Stueckelberg : ウィキペディア英語版 | Ernst Stueckelberg :''This article is about the physicist; for his grandfather, the Swiss artist, see Ernst Stückelberg (painter)'' Ernst Carl Gerlach Stueckelberg (February 1, 1905 – September 4, 1984) was a Swiss mathematician and physicist, regarded as one of the most eminent physicists of the 20th century. Despite making key advances in theoretical physics, including the exchange particle model of fundamental forces, causal S-matrix theory and the renormalization group, his idiosyncratic style and publication in minor journals led to his work being unrecognised until the mid-1990s. ==Early life== Born into a semi-aristocratic family in Basel in 1905,〔Biographical details based on ''An overview of Stueckelberg's Life as a Scientist'' by Wanders, G. in Lacki, J ''et al'' Eds ''ibid''〕 Stueckelberg's father was a lawyer, and his paternal grandfather a distinguished Swiss artist. A highly gifted school student, Stueckelberg initially began a physics degree at the University of Basel in 1923.
